Start -> Run -> cmd.exe -> cd C:\WINDOWS\Microsoft.NET\Framework
Browse to that directory. There will be a folder for each version of .NET
installed. switch to the directory that contains the version you wish to
run.
you are going to look for aspnet_regiis.exe.
Type aspnet_regiis.exe /? to read the options.You will be paying close
attention to -i, -lv and maybe -u
